Dozens of you are already sporting our IC but for those who weren't aware:
Stage 1 Features
-350hp PEAK Bar and Plate Vibrant Core
-Direct bolt in for NA/NB Miata
-Compatible with AC (all years)
-Uses existing factory hardware and mounting location
Intercooler Dimensions:
Core Width: 20" (Overall Width with End Tanks: 26")
Core Height: 6.50"
Core Thickness: 3.25"
Inlet Diameter: 2.50"
Outlet Diameter: 2.50"
Inlet/Outlet Neck Location: Offset

Stage 2 Features:
-550hp PEAK Bar and Plate Vibrant Core
-Direct bolt in for NA/NB Miata
-Compatible with AC ONLY on 01-05
-Uses existing factory hardware and mounting location
-SOME MODIFICATION must be made to the core support when installing this huge core.
Intercooler Dimensions:
Core Width: 24" (Overall Width with End Tanks: 30")
Core Height: 9.25"
Core Thickness: 3.25"
Inlet Diameter: 2.50"
Outlet Diameter: 2.50"
Inlet/Outlet Neck Location: Offset

Question, is it normal for one side of the core to not be coated? Just got mine. Thought that was a bit strange, and so did my tuner. Thanks again!
Just saw this question - Yes, the visible side should be coated - The less coating the better for thermal reasons as it was an early concern when we started offering the option. Once installed, everything visible should be black and stealthy.
